Claims
- 1. A multilayered container, comprising:
a layer of a formable polymer; and a layer of a composition comprising a blend of (i) a polyester material, (ii) a vinyl alcohol material, and (iii) an amorphous polyamide material, wherein the blend comprises less than 55% by weight of the vinyl alcohol material.
- 2. The container of claim 1, wherein the composition comprises between 20 and 55% by weight of the vinyl alcohol material.
- 3. The container of claim 1, wherein the composition comprises between 40 and 55% by weight of the vinyl alcohol material.
- 4. The container of claim 1, wherein the composition comprises between 20 and 80% by weight polyethylene terephthalate.
- 5. The container of claim 3, wherein the composition comprises between 30 and 70% by weight polyethylene terephthalate.
- 6. The container of claim 1, further comprising an oxygen scavenging material.
- 7. The container of claim 1, wherein the oxygen scavenging material forms active metal complexes having capacity to bond with oxygen for conferring high oxygen barrier properties to the composition.
- 8. The container of claim 1, wherein the oxygen scavenging material comprises cobalt.
- 9. The container of claim 1, wherein the oxygen scavenging material comprises mixed metal nanoparticles.
- 10. The container of claim 1, wherein the vinyl alcohol material comprises ethylene vinyl alcohol copolymer.
- 11. The container of claim 10, wherein the ethylene vinyl alcohol copolymer comprises between 25 and 50 mol % ethylene content.
- 12. The container of claim 1, wherein the vinyl alcohol material has a melt index between about 20 to 1.
- 13. The container of claim 1, wherein the polyester material is selected from the group consisting of PET, PC-PET, PETG, PEN, and PBT.
- 14. The container of claim 1, wherein the polyester material is PET having a viscosity average molecular weight between 36,000 and 103,000 Dalton.
- 15. A multilayered container, comprising:
a layer of a formable polymer; and a layer of a composition comprising a blend of (i) a polyester material, (ii) a vinyl alcohol material, and (iii) a functionalized polyolefin wherein the blend comprises less than 55% by weight of the vinyl alcohol material.
- 16. The container of claim 15, wherein the functionalized polyolefin comprises maleic anhydride functionality.
- 17. The container of claim 1 or 15, wherein the blend, when formed into three-layer (PET-Blend-PET), 295 ml beverage bottles having a total wall thickness of 0.051 cm and a core layer of 5% of the total wall thickness, exhibit less than 15% loss of CO2 over a 7.5 week period.
- 18. The container of claim 1 or 15, wherein the blend, when formed into three-layer (PET-Blend-PET), 295 ml beverage bottles having a total wall thickness of 0.051 cm and a core layer of 5% of the total wall thickness, exhibit less than 0.02 cc/pkg/day transmission of O2.
- 19. A composition suitable for use in forming a layer in a multilayered container comprising a blend of:
between 20 and 80% by weight of a polyester material; up to 25% by weight of a functionalized polyolefin material; and between 20 and 70% by weight of a vinyl alcohol material.
- 20. The composition of claim 19, wherein the blend comprises between 30 and 70% by weight of the polyester material; between 0.5 and 20% by weight of the functionalized polyolefin material; and between 25 and 60% by weight of the vinyl alcohol material.
- 21. The composition of claim 19, wherein the vinyl alcohol material comprises ethylene vinyl alcohol copolymer and has a melt index between about 20 to 1.
- 22. The composition of claim 19, wherein the polyester material is PET having a viscosity average molecular weight between 36,000 aid 103,000 Dalton.
- 23. The composition of claim 19, wherein the functionalized polyolefin comprises maleic anhydride functionality.
- 24. The composition of claim 19, further comprising an amorphous polyamide and an oxygen scavenging material.
- 25. A preform for expansion into a hollow plastic container body, the preform having a multilayered body-forming portion including:
a core layer comprising the composition of claims 1 to 24; and inner and outer layers of a formable polymer composition.
- 26. The preform of claim 25, wherein the formable polymer composition comprises polyethylene terephthalate.
- 27. The preform of claim 26, wherein the preform has been expanded into a hollow plastic container body.
- 28. The expanded preform of claim 27, wherein the core layer has an average thickness of between 1 and 10 percent of the overall thickness of the body.
- 29. A container having a hollow plastic multiplayer body, including:
a core layer comprising the composition of claims 1 to 24; and inner and outer layers of a formable polymer.
- 30. The container of claim 29, wherein the core layer has a thickness of between about 2 and 8 percent or the total wall thickness.
- 31. The container of claim 30, wherein the inner and outer layers comprise virgin PET and further comprising inner and outer intermediate layers of a polymer selected from the group consisting of EVOH, PEN, PVDC, nylon 6, MXD-6, LCP, amorphous nylon, PAN, SAN, and AMOSORB and PC-PET.
- 32. A method of producing a container having a multilayered wall, comprising the steps of:
providing a core layer blend material of claims 1 to 24; providing an inner and outer layer material of a formable polymer; co-injecting the core layer blend material and the inner and outer layer materials to form a multilayered preform; and expanding the preform to form a container.
- 33. A method of producing a container having a multilayered wall, comprising the steps of:
providing a core layer blend material of claims 1 to 24; providing an inner and outer layer material of a formable polymer; extruding a multilayer parison tube having inner and outer layers of the formable polymer and the core layer blend material; clamping the parison tube into a hollow cavity mold blowing the parison against the cavity; and trimming the molded container.
